William Vernon born 1866 in Twickenham, Middlesex, married my gr.grandmother Letitia Gladwin at Lewisham in 1895.They had children Letitia Florence 1896, William 1898--1917, died Belgium , Flanders, Victoria May 1901 and Jessie 1904, my grandmother. All the children were born in Catford, kent. Does anyone know of Williams parents and did he have any siblings. I have a lot of the Gladwin family but nothing on the Vernons, can anyone help please. |
